Transaction 85f18c2da9dbfc6fa134e7b992a120caee8b6ee7e10e62f1bd8130a0e3bcae2d

block
3e60deb9f70c379142e125a987ef69add833409213973c86626423b08b246c0e

1 Input

3 Outputs